Object Detection

When selecting a robot vacuum cleaner, pick one that can pick-up large objects like toys and lamp cords and dust particles of fine size. This will ensure they don't get caught by the roller brush and aren't left behind on your floors. This is especially important for those who have pets or children, and may need to clean the robot regularly.

A model that has a powerful engine and lots of suction is also an ideal choice. This will help it to be more effective in removing dust, pet hair, and lint off carpets and hardwood flooring.

The size of your home is a different factor to consider. If you live in an apartment it is possible to pick a model that has multiple cleaning zones so that you can clean your entire house in one go. Some models have mopping capabilities that can be used to keep floors clean and fresh.

Robot vacuums can last a long time, but they'll need to be maintained and cleaned regularly. Cleaning the rotating brushes, emptying the dust bin and wiping the sensors clean regularly will ensure that your robot is running efficiently for the years to come. Many owners of robot vacuums that we have spoken with have had the same model for a decade or more (and replaced brushes, motors and batteries as they went along).

A basic robot is much less costly than a larger vacuum cleaner. They'll still do an excellent job of cleaning dirt from surfaces pet fur, lint and other debris. They're an excellent maintenance tool that you can use every week to keep your floor clean. They aren't as technologically advanced and are more prone to becoming jammed or requiring manual intervention.

Object Avoidance

The best cheap robot vacuum robot vacuums use cameras, sensors or lasers to help you navigate your home and prevent getting stuck or falling on the stairs. Certain models are able to return to their base or dock when their batteries are low. They can also stay clear of obstacles such as furniture cords and legs. The more expensive ones often feature mapping capabilities that allow them to remember the design of your home and lessen the time you spend running into walls.

If you're not looking to spend the money on the most sophisticated robotic vacuums, you could find one that does an excellent job of removing pet hair, dirt, dust and crumbs from hard floors like tiles and wood, as well as carpets with a low pile. They also can handle larger debris such as metal screws, rusty nails or discarded toys. Some even come with an auto-emptying base which is helpful for those who don't want to empty the dustbin after every cleaning run.

Certain robotic vacuums come with smart features, which make the look of a stick vacuum old-fashioned. They include scheduling, zone-targeting and the ability for you to control them using an app or a voice assistant, like Alexa. You can also create cleaning zones as well as 'virtual walls' to block off areas you don't want the robot to enter.

Some robotic vacuums, such as the Eufy 11S or my former top pick, Roborock S8, come equipped with obstacle avoidance technology to prevent them from tripping over furniture or cords. Others, like the iRobot Roomba j7+, have more sophisticated AI obstacle avoidance, which uses sensors powered by processors to identify and avoid items like lamp cords, shoes, socks and pet waste. It's more expensive than the other bots I've tested, however, it did a fantastic job of avoiding obstacles in my home and rarely got stuck or tangled while working on my floors.

Although the iRobot J7+ was a solid obstacle avoidance tool but it wasn't always able to do well in removing dirt and crumbs off my rugs. It also tends to over-vacuum areas, which led to lots of dust in the filter and a less-clean house.

Smart Mapping

A few of the top robot vacuums have an app that lets you to customize cleaning settings and schedules, as well as view the area of floor that the machine covers. This is a handy feature that some competitors lack altogether. It is easy to create profiles that automatically start your robot at specified times and continue to run on an ongoing basis, such as cleaning the living area prior to dinner or every other day.

A good app can allow you to control your robot via voice commands. Some models support Amazon's Alexa or Google Assistant and can work entirely hands-free, meaning you can say "start a clean" or "change cleaning mode" without the need for an app.

Look for models with an enormous dust bin. This will allow you to perform many cleaning sessions without needing to empty it. There are also models that are self-emptying, which takes some of the work out of emptying the machine after each cleaning run.

If you're looking for a robot that can do more than vacuum, think about one that has a mopping function. These are usually larger than robotic vacuums and come with a water tank that can store multiple cleaning sessions worth of dirt and http://xilubbs.xclub.tw/ dust before it needs to be empty.

The most advanced robots create their own maps of your home. They can even remember the arrangement from one cleaning to another and robot mop vacuum help them avoid getting lost or stuck in corners. This can make a big difference in the efficiency of your robot vacuums, since it won't be spending time going back to the beginning of the room whenever it comes across walls or furniture.

Our testers found that robots that had this feature were very efficient. They could watch television or perform other tasks while the robot was cleaning. Some of these models use laser navigation and can create an exact map of your home, meaning you can program them to clean only the bedroom after dinner or every room in the house while you're at work.

App Control

If you want to customize the frequency with which the robot cleans your home and choose a cleaning option you should choose one that is compatible with an app that can be downloaded on mobile. Within the app, you can also check the status of your vacuum and its dust bin. Some of the best robot vacuums are controlled via voice with Alexa, Google Assistant or Siri Shortcuts.

It is simple to maintain a robot with a washable filter and a self-emptying container, particularly when the filter can be easily cleaned and washed. A high-powered brush is a fantastic feature that allows you to reach into corners and along baseboards to remove dirt and hair. Some robots are better at avoiding chair legs than others, and some have self-cleaning sensors that can prevent the obstruction of brushes that may occur in other robots.

Some robo-vacs use navigation tools to help them understand your home and get around obstacles. The most expensive models employ sensors and cameras to identify obstacles like furniture, stairs and cords. Cheaper models may utilize boundary strips to mark off areas that you don't wish it to go. Avoidance of objects can be particularly beneficial for families with young children who scatter socks and toys all over the house. This helps your robot collect the items instead of scattering.

We're beginning to see more robots that have mops, which are great for people who have hard floors and require to clean them regularly. These robots come with a water tank built into the chassis, or an additional piece that you can swap in when you're ready to mop. They may need to be refilled frequently, but are ideal for homes with hard floors and can't be easily cleaned by vacuum cleaners.

These robots are packed with some impressive technology, and they cost significantly less than you'd think. You can find a decent one for under $200. It can do a decent job of cleaning on hard floors and can be scoured around the edges of carpets and area rug. You can schedule the robot to vacuum a room regularly and it can be controlled remotely via the app or by pressing buttons on its side.
